  • About this role:
    Wells Fargo is seeking a Associate Operations Processor as part of the Wire Transfer department. Learn more about the career areas and business divisions at wellsfargojobs.com
    The successful Associate Operations Processor will demonstrate strong attention to detail, organizational skills, ability to follow procedures, and basic computer knowledge. They have the desire and motivation to constantly improve their ability to perform each function quickly and accurately
  • In this role, you will:
  • Support Operations in completing complex business, operational, and customer support initiatives and overall effectiveness of team performance
  • Use technical expertise in the designated area and resolve escalated issues
  • Perform complex operational and customer support initiatives within Operations functional area
  • Apply technical knowledge and expertise to perform work and action requests
  • Collaborate and consult with peers, colleagues, and managers to resolve issues and achieve goals
  • Interact with internal customers
  • Receive direction from leaders and exercise independent judgment while developing the knowledge to understand function, policies, procedures, and compliance requirements
    Required Qualifications:
  • 6+ Months of operations support experience, or equivalent demonstrated through one or a combination of the following: work experience, training, military experience, education
    Desired Qualifications:
  • Experience in wire services
  • Production/operations experience
  • QC/QA experience
  • Working knowledge of GSMOS, Fircosoft
  • MS Office skills and experience including Word and Excel
  • Ability to prioritize work, meet deadlines, achieve goals, and work under pressure in a dynamic and complex environment
  • Strong attention to detail and accuracy skills
  • Ability to work effectively in a team environment
  • Knowledge and understanding of Office of Foreign Asset Control (OFAC) compliance
  • Ability to work with limited supervision
    Job Expectations:
  • Must be able to attend full duration of required training period (3 weeks M-F 8AM-5PM)
  • Ability to work additional hours as needed
  • Must work on-site at the location posted with a hybrid schedule requiring a minimum three days per week in-office
  • Schedule: Monday-Friday 10:00am-7:00pm (hybrid)
    Location: 1525 W W T Harris Blvd CHARLOTTE NC

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
